We make it easy to collect money for group gifts. From farewells to birthdays, baby showers to thank yous. Simply share a link with friends, then everyone clicks to chip in online and sign the printable card. We send reminders, keep track and can even sort the gift. No awkward chasing. No getting left short. Easy! The card - making it personal There’s a range of matching invitations and cards to make it special. Friends can add a photo or gif along with a personalized message (as long as they like). You can send the card digitally or print it and give it to your friend or colleague. The gift We have a huge range of eGift cards from major retailers. Most people give an AnyCard that lets the recipient swap it for the gift cards they really want. Otherwise, if you prefer a physical gift, choose from our range of flowers, plants, gift bundles or curated gifts. Making it easy! Whether you need a way for the remote team to chip in online or want to awkward chasing, we’ll help you out. We can send weekly reminders for you (optional) or you can just share the link via message, email, social, Teams channel, wherever. Friends just pay online and sign the card online. Easy. No obligation You choose how you want people to chip in. Ask for a set amount, leave it completely open or even let people sign the card without even contributing if you like. I loved everything; however, I do have one suggestion. The ability to move your comment/note on the card, as in dragging it to where you want it, would be ideal. I submitted a card for someone who lost their parent, and I wanted to attach an intentional, sentimental picture. The card would not allow me to edit the placement of my comment or picture, which created a hurdle for me. This is because some people had already signed the card, so there wasn't enough room for my comment on that page. I had to delete my comment in totality and wait for others to sign the card so my comment wouldn't look wonky (the picture was on one side of the card alongside with 1 line of my comment, then the rest was on the next page, which looked unprofessional and uncaring).
I hope you guys can fix this in the future for other people. Some people want to send more than a short "Sending you my condolences." type message, which doesn't take up much room. Formatting matters, especially in serious cards such as the one I'm referring to.
Also having more card designs available for this type of loss would be helpful. I noticed there were not many and definitely not ones for losing a parent. Most, if not all, were for pets.
Thank you for caring. I never submit surveys, but if I can help the next person, then I am happy to put effort into this one.
Other than that, the card and website were easy enough to use, and I enjoyed the emails letting me know the status of the card and who all had signed it. Payment was easy as well. I'm grateful there is a service like this one available.
